Aura Biosciences (AURA) SVP Amy Elazzouzi Receives RSU/Option Award
What Happened
- Amy Elazzouzi, Senior Vice President, Finance & PAO of Aura Biosciences (AURA), received equity awards on 2026-09-01 totaling 70,000 units: 23,540 restricted stock units (RSUs) and 46,460 derivative awards. Both grants were reported at $0.00 per share (typical for compensation awards) and therefore show no cash purchase or sale.
Key Details
- Transaction date: 2026-09-01; Filing date: 2026-09-01 (timely).
- Award amounts: 23,540 RSUs (non-derivative) and 46,460 reported as derivative awards (total = 70,000).
- Reported price: $0.00 per share for both entries (award/grant).
- Shares owned after transaction: not specified in the provided filing details.
- Footnotes:
- F1: The 23,540 RSUs convert to one share each upon vesting and vest in four substantially equal annual installments; first tranche vests on September 15, 2027.
- F2: The 46,460 derivative award is a stock option that vests monthly at 1/48th of the total award, with the first tranche vesting on October 1, 2026.
- No indication of a 10b5-1 plan, tax-withholding sale, or late filing in the report.
Context
- RSU grants and option awards are standard compensation tools; they vest over time and do not represent an immediate open-market purchase or sale. The derivative portion is a stock option per the footnote and will deliver value only as it vests and, if applicable, is exercised. These grants signal compensation alignment with company performance rather than an immediate insider market view.
